Sat 1925207240141862

decimal
770331.365141862
degree
0°140331′219″365141862‴
percentile
91.6765353456948%
name
afdznocdvpb
cycle
0
epoch
3
period
382
block
770331
offset
365141862
timestamp
rarity
common